Comprehending Coast FIRE
Coast FIRE is a financial technique that enables people to reach a state of financial independence without needing to aggressively build up wealth. The crux of Coast FIRE is attaining a cost savings number that will grow with time to support one's retirement needs without additional contributions. Hence, it highlights reaching a point where you can "coast" towards retirement without the pressure of saving more throughout your working years.

Determining your Coast FIRE number includes a couple of actions. Here's a breakdown:
Step 1: Determine Your Required Retirement Savings
To find out just how much you need at retirement, consider your annual expenditures throughout retirement. A common rule of thumb is to use 25 times your yearly expenditures (using the 4% safe withdrawal rate).
Formula:
[\ text Needed Retirement Savings = \ text Yearly Expenses \ times 25]Action 2: Estimate Your Expected Growth Rate
Presuming that your financial investments yield a typical yearly return, many people use a conservative estimate of about 5-7% for stock market investments.
Step 3: Calculate Your Current Retirement Savings
Take a look at your existing retirement accounts, savings, and financial investments. This consists of 401( k) s, IRAs, brokerage accounts, and any other financial investments.
Step 4: Time Until You Reach Coast FIRE
Estimate the variety of years you can keep working before you reach retirement age. Ideally, this is the time frame in which your existing savings will grow to the needed quantity without further contributions.
Step 5: Perform the Calculation
Using the above components, you can utilize this formula to calculate your Coast FIRE number:
Formula:
[\ text Present Retirement Savings \ times (1 + \ text Growth Rate )^ \ text Years = \ text Required Retirement Savings]
Example Calculation:
ParameterValueYearly Expenses₤ 50,000Required Retirement Savings₤ 1,250,000Existing Retirement Savings₤ 300,000Growth Rate6% (0.06 )Years Until Retirement20 years
Utilizing the Calculation:
The cost savings would grow as follows:
[\ text Future Value = 300,000 \ times (1 + 0.06) ^ 20 \ approx 1,024,800]
In this example, the individual would be around ₤ 225,200 except their required cost savings at retirement, indicating they would still require to conserve or think about alternative strategies to bridge the space.

What is the specific Coast FIRE number?
The Coast FIRE number differs for everybody, depending upon specific costs, cost savings, and financial investment returns. Calculate it using the formulas offered to discover yours.
2. How does Coast FIRE differ from standard FIRE?
Coast FIRE includes reaching a savings objective permitting retirement without further contributions, while standard FIRE needs a more aggressive saving technique to achieve financial independence faster.
3. Is Coast FIRE possible for everybody?
While achievable for many, it requires careful planning, disciplined cost savings, and a clear understanding of personal financial needs.
4. Can I still conserve while pursuing Coast FIRE?
Absolutely! People can still add to their savings, however the main concept concentrates on enabling those built up cost savings to grow.
5. What kinds of investments are best for Coast FIRE?
Investments that offer development potential, such as stocks, index funds, or realty, are frequently suggested. A diversified portfolio usually supplies the best returns.
